Welcome to my one of a kind woodworking projects.




Category: Cranbrooks Lawn and Garden Ornaments | Posted: Sat May 27, 2006 11:36 am

Hi everyone, I am john from Cranbrook Ontario.
Welcome to my blog.
I am a 41 yr old semi retired carpenter due to an injury. i used to build houses for over 20 yrs.

I have two children. my son Jamie is 23 yrs old and my daughter Jacquie is 22 . my hobbies are woodworking , gardening, art and nature.

since I am not able to work at a full time i spend most of my time in my shop building unique one of a kind lawn ornaments.

In the past 6 months i have been getting a lot of attention for my Extreme birdhouses. in December i won 1 st place in a woodworking contest on a woodworking site. i also have had 2 newspapers recently do stories on the birdhouses and a major Canadian woodworking magazine wants to do an article.

It all started by one little house that i built. this is the first bird house that i built.it is 2 ft square and has 6 rooms.
